Abstract
<p>A Fishing line artificial muscle actuator is one of polymer actuators which can contract by heating. It is quite lightweight, soft, and cheap and thus it has been expected to use in robotic systems working around human living space. However, there is a room for improvement about the response because its input is heat. In this paper, a natural convective oil cooling system is introduced to improve the response in cooling phase of the actuator. By using a 1-link rotational system, the transient responses of the angle control in three-types of silicone oil are investigated and compared with that in the air to show the effectiveness of the oil cooling system.</p>
